Miller Music Tour

What We Did

To increase Miller Genuine Draft’s global brand awareness and establish exciting brand imagery with young adults, The Hive created a unique consumer property that became the ultimate VIP club and concert tour experience.

The program provided consumers with the chance to tour 3 U.S. cities in 5 days on the Miller Private Jet with VIP access to the hottest clubs and concerts the U.S. had to offer. The Hive was responsible for both the concept and the execution of the experience; from the travel details, to the point-of-sale and print materials, the TV spots and even the media press kits.

In 2011, The Hive ran the program for the tenth time and MMTX was our biggest challenge and our biggest success yet.

  

Why We Did It

In 1999 Miller Genuine Draft was identified as Miller’s global flagship brand. At the time, brand positioning became a key focus as MGD aimed for international credibility among young adults and so they needed a compelling and aspirational program that would appeal to this target. Music made sense because it had young adult relevance. Travel also made sense because it rang true to Miller’s idea of the urban playground. We put them together to give the Miller Music Tour a sense of scale that made a strong image statement: Miller Genuine Draft gives you access to remarkable international music experiences.

What's Happened

The Miller Music Tour helped build Miller Genuine Draft’s volume and share dramatically around the world as it became the world’s most international and longest-standing beer promotion. Throughout the course of the program, The Hive’s world class event execution abilities shone through. 44 countries participated in the program, with The Hive team in full contact with each and every participant regarding all details including flights, visas and ground transportation. 30 bands, singers, and DJs including Santana, James Brown, Black Eyed Peas, Paul Oakenfeld, Snoop Dogg and Bo Diddley entertained. And the program even made an appearance at the MTV movie awards, which included performances by Mariah Carey, Eminem and Foo Fighters.
